Get Fit for $5

Posted January 14, 2010 @ 3:25PM

In a time when fast food restaurants appear on every corner, Swine Flu reports repeatedly clutter the local news, and many of the people we come in contact with on a daily basis are suffering from winter colds and illnesses, it is important to make extra efforts to preserve our health.
Although I try to eat healthy, wash my hands frequently, and get regular medical checkups, there is one healthy activity that I have never been a fan of—exercising.
Yes, I used to be a figure skater/hockey player/dancer when I was younger but once I started University 7 years ago my motivation for physical activity disappeared...until now.
I have finally found a way to obtain the health benefits of exercise without signing up for an expensive gym membership—Zumba!
Three times per week, Cathy’s Dance Studio offers 45 minute Zumba lessons that cost only $5 per class (or $25 for 6 consecutive classes). You can stop in whenever you want for a class—there is no need to register.
Zumba is the perfect cardio workout because it combines fitness and dance to the beat of Latin music. This type of exercise also tones the body and is easy to do. The instructors, Ruth and Jo-Anne, are very energetic and motivating.
Classes take place on Tuesdays (7:15-8:00 pm), Wednesdays (1:15-2:00 pm), and Thursdays (11:00-11:45 am). Please see cathysdancestudio.net for more details.
